Well-made white bib shorts are not see-through, including in the riding position. Transparency is a fabric problem, not a colour problem: it comes from low fabric weight, a loose knit and too much stretch under load, and it shows up in cheap shorts of any pale colour. This guide covers what actually controls opacity, how to test a pair properly, and why the chamois sometimes shows through even when the fabric does not.
What makes a fabric go transparent
Three things decide whether light passes through: how much yarn is in the fabric, how tightly it is knitted, and how far it is stretched when you are on the bike. Fabric weight is measured in grams per square metre, and lighter is not automatically worse, but a light fabric has to be knitted densely to stay opaque.
Colour then changes how visible any transparency is. A dark fabric absorbs light, so even a fairly open knit reads as solid. White reflects and transmits, so the same knit shows what is behind it. That is why the problem is discussed as a white-shorts problem when it is really a construction problem that white exposes.
The last variable is the one most people miss. Fabric that is opaque at rest can open up once it is stretched around the seat and thigh in a forward riding position. A short that passes the mirror test standing up can still fail in the drops.
The test that actually tells you
Stand in front of a mirror and bend forward from the hip until your back is roughly flat, as it would be on the hoods. Look at the fabric across the seat and the outside of the thigh, where the panel is under the most tension. Do that in daylight, not under a dim bathroom bulb.
What you are looking for is not a general haze but a change in tone where the fabric is stretched furthest. If the seat panel goes noticeably lighter than the leg, the knit is opening under load. If the tone stays even, the short is fine, whatever it looks like held up against a window.
Holding the fabric up to a light is the test people default to and it is close to useless. Almost every technical lycra transmits some light when it is stretched flat between two hands with nothing behind it. That is not the state it is in when you are riding. Why the chamois sometimes shows and the fabric does not
A chamois is thicker, denser and usually a different colour from the outer fabric, so its outline can read through a pale short even when the fabric itself is completely opaque. That is a shadow, not transparency, and it is a manufacturing decision rather than a fault.
The fix on the maker's side is a chamois in a colour close to the shell, or a dark chamois with a deliberately dense panel over it. On your side, the thing to check is whether you can see the outline of the pad or the outline of what is under it. The first is cosmetic. The second means the fabric is too thin.
Multi-density construction can make the outline slightly more visible, because the denser zones sit differently under the shell. More density does not mean more thickness, and it is not a reason to avoid a well-built pad in a pale short.
Does wearing something underneath help?
No, and it makes things worse. Underwear under bib shorts adds seams that show through pale fabric more clearly than skin does, and it introduces a layer that holds moisture against you and creates friction. Bib shorts are designed to be worn against the skin.
If a short is genuinely too thin, the answer is a different short, not a layer under it. Adding fabric under a short that is already stretched thin also increases the stretch, which makes the original problem slightly worse rather than better, and the extra seams are a common starting point for chafing.
The one legitimate exception is a liner short worn under baggy shorts off-road, which is a different garment doing a different job.
Keeping light kit opaque over time
Fabric loses opacity as the elastane degrades and the knit relaxes. Heat is the main culprit: hot washes, tumble drying and drying on a radiator all shorten the life of the stretch fibres, and a short that has lost its recovery sits looser and stretches further under load.
Wash cold, inside out, on a gentle cycle, and dry flat and out of direct sun. Skip fabric softener, which coats the fibres and reduces both the wicking and the elastic recovery. Two or three years of regular riding is a reasonable working life for a pair; pale shorts show the end of that life earlier than black ones do, but they reach it at the same time.
Sunscreen and chain grease are the other two enemies of light kit. Neither affects opacity, but both stain permanently if they sit, so rinse rather than leave a pair in a bag overnight.
When to just choose black
Pale shorts are a fair choice for hot, dry racing and for team kit that has to match a design. They are a harder choice for winter training, wet gravel and long tours, where road spray and dirt show immediately and never fully come out.
Black is not warmer in any meaningful way on a moving bike, so heat is not the reason to pick it. Practicality is. If a pair has to survive three months of British winter, dark fabric will still look right at the end of it.

Common questions
Are all white cycling shorts see-through? No. Fabric weight and knit density decide it. Plenty of white shorts are completely opaque; plenty of cheap black ones would not be if they were pale.
Do white bib shorts get see-through when wet? Sweat and rain darken most technical fabrics slightly but do not make a dense knit transparent. If a pair goes translucent when wet, it was marginal when dry.
Should I size up to avoid it? No. A larger short stretches less at any given point but sits loose, bunches and rides up, which causes chafing. Fit to your measurements and choose a denser fabric instead.
Does a lighter fabric mean a cheaper short? Not necessarily. Some of the best hot-weather fabrics are light. The difference is whether the knit is dense enough to stay opaque at that weight.
Is this different for women's shorts? The physics are the same, but women's shorts are cut and panelled differently, so check the seat panel specifically rather than assuming a men's review transfers.
